Our mission is to make biology easier to engineer. Ginkgo is constructing, editing, and redesigning the living world in order to answer the globe's growing challenges in health, energy, food, materials, and more. Our bioengineers make use of an in-house automated foundry for designing and building new organisms.

We are seeking a Senior Research Associate to join our HTS wet-lab team at Ginkgo Datapoints. This role is ideal for someone passionate about lab automation, high-throughput screening, and process optimization, eager to operate workcells and help design automated experimental workflows.
Responsibilities

  • Test, maintain, and troubleshoot robotic platforms and laboratory automation instruments to execute biological protocols for antibody developability and functional genomics products.
  • Collaborate with scientists to transfer manual processes to automated liquid handler workflows, validate, and execute them.
  • Execute experiments to validate the quality and performance of laboratory automation systems, troubleshoot issues, and implement improvements.
  • Provide technical training and support to laboratory personnel on automation processes, equipment, and technologies.
  • Maintain and support safe lab practices and ensure quality control of instrumentation performance.
  • Work independently and in an agile manner to complete tasks or projects within designated timelines.

Preferred Capabilities and Experience




  • BS or MS in biology, biochemistry, bioengineering, pharmacology, or related fields.



  • 3-5 years of experience in an industry laboratory setting, ideally with lab automation or high-throughput screening.



  • Experience with lab automation (e.g., HRB workcells, Prime, Lynx, Hamilton).



  • Hands-on experience with mammalian cell culture, including assay development. Flow cytometry, or high-content imaging experience is a plus.



  • Strong troubleshooting skills and ability to efficiently resolve issues with automated systems while quickly adapting to evolving technology and assay methodology.



  • Ability to work in a dynamic environment with a sense of urgency, creativity, and focus on deliverables.
